How do you define "Quality"?

"Quality" is one of those words that is used all the time, but rarely defined. We are
supposed to produce "quality" products or high-quality" products. For example, a product
or service is "high-quality" if it

Conforms to Specification
Satisfies Users' Needs
Implements "Best Practices"
Is produced using defined processes
Is acceptable to the customer
Fits cleanly into the operational environment
Does not fail in any serious way
or

"Quality is the extent to which products, services, processes, and relationships are free
from defects, constraints, and items which are valuable for customers."

or

Quality is the ability of a product or service to meet a customer's expectations for that
product or service.

or

Quality is meeting customer requirements at lower cost with built in preventive actions in
the processes and employee involvement ensuring the best product to the customer/end
user with it delivery.
What do you mean by Quality of Pharmaceuticals?
Quality means if the pharmaceutical product has maintained /established identity,
strength, purity, and other quality parameters to ensure the required levels of safety and
effectiveness.

What is the difference between quality assurance and quality control?

Answer:
Quality Assurance is process oriented Activity and focuses on defect prevention; while quality
control is product oriented Activity and focuses on defect identification.
